[Solucionado] FileChooser Con Preview De Archivo Pdf


Objetivo: [Solucionado] FileChooser Con Preview De Archivo Pdf
Buenas a todos,
me gustaría hacer un desarrollo para obtener lo siguiente:
Tenenr una carpeta de documentación, con archivos pdf que estarán asociados a un expediente, de 1 a N archivos.
La idea es ver solamente ese expediente, poder ver en un componente tipo FileChooser el contenido del expediente, y con una pulsación sobre el documento tener otra ventana más grande para poder previsualizar el pdf, incluso si pudiese ser tener un navegador tipo flecha mediante el cual paginar entre el contenido del archivo.

Más que nada saber si alguien ha hecho algo parecido y me puede guiar, si es posible realizar este desarrollo.

Saludos y gracias.

última edición por calcena el Lunes, 01 Junio 2020, 08:40; editado 1 vez
Perfil MP  
Objetivo: Re: FileChooser Con Preview De Archivo Pdf
calcena escribió: [Ver mensaje]
Buenas a todos,
me gustaría hacer un desarrollo para obtener lo siguiente:
Tenenr una carpeta de documentación, con archivos pdf que estarán asociados a un expediente, de 1 a N archivos.
La idea es ver solamente ese expediente, poder ver en un componente tipo FileChooser el contenido del expediente, y con una pulsación sobre el documento tener otra ventana más grande para poder previsualizar el pdf, incluso si pudiese ser tener un navegador tipo flecha mediante el cual paginar entre el contenido del archivo.

Más que nada saber si alguien ha hecho algo parecido y me puede guiar, si es posible realizar este desarrollo.

Saludos y gracias.


Perdón te lo voy a definir yo por si no me enteré yo en particular.

1. Crear un programa con una base de datos de expedientes.
2. Cuando buscas un expediente y lo abres, este expediente en concreto tiene una caja tipo FileChooser donde apunta a solo documentos PDF de este expediente unicamente.
3. Cuando clickas sobre un archivo PDF de esta caja FileChooser a continuación el click lo que hace es abrir el documento PDF en una ventana para que la visualice el usuario.

¿Es correcto lo que acabo de describir?

Saludos

Perfil MP  
Objetivo: Re: FileChooser Con Preview De Archivo Pdf
Explico con mejor detalle, porque tal como indicas, creo que no he explicado correctamente:


El programa gestiona unos datos en Base de Datos de unos usuarios.
Por cada usuario, el programa creará un directorio especifico para ese usuario.
Dentro de ese directorio se irán incluyendo archivos pdf de ese usuario.
Mi idea sería, crear una pantalla de gestión para ese directorio, de forma que:
- Desde esa pantalla se pudiera subir documentación (pdf) a directorio del usuario
- Se visualizara todos los documentos que tiene ese usuario (pdf)
- Si se pulsa una vez sobre un documento (pdf) ubiese una zona para previsualizar el documento (miniaturas)
- Si se hace doble pulsación, se abriría el documento para su revisión.

Creo no dejarme nada.
Muchas gracias por tu comentario ya que me ha hecho darme cuenta que no había indicado bien el funcional.

Saludos

Perfil MP  
Objetivo: Re: FileChooser Con Preview De Archivo Pdf
calcena escribió: [Ver mensaje]
Explico con mejor detalle, porque tal como indicas, creo que no he explicado correctamente:

El programa gestiona unos datos en Base de Datos de unos usuarios.
Por cada usuario, el programa creará un directorio especifico para ese usuario.
Dentro de ese directorio se irán incluyendo archivos pdf de ese usuario.
Mi idea sería, crear una pantalla de gestión para ese directorio, de forma que:
- Desde esa pantalla se pudiera subir documentación (pdf) a directorio del usuario
- Se visualizara todos los documentos que tiene ese usuario (pdf)
- Si se pulsa una vez sobre un documento (pdf) ubiese una zona para previsualizar el documento (miniaturas)
- Si se hace doble pulsación, se abriría el documento para su revisión.


Perdón nuevamente amigo calcena, mil disculpas por ser tan pesado en mi intento de descripción, te cuento, lo que entendí:

1. Tienes una ventana principal para crear usuarios y al dar de alta uno, se crea un directorio físico en el disco con un id o cualquier otro nombre definido por el programa.
2. Esta ventana podrá buscar o cargar una lista de usuario para poder acceder a su contenido guardado o su expediente.
3. Cuando cargas un usuario en concreto, se podrá añadir archivos pdf a su directorio
4. En esta ventana cuando se clicka encima sobre uno de los archivos listado se vería una miniatura de por ejemplo la primera pantalla del pdf
5. En esta ventana cuando se clicka dos veces encima del uno de los archivos listado se abriría a pantalla completa el pdf

calcena escribió: [Ver mensaje]

Creo no dejarme nada.


Ya puesto podrías poder borrar y cambiar los archivos. etc, etc.

Saludos y ya me cuentas si no he dado con el uso de tu programa.

Perfil MP  
Objetivo: Re: FileChooser Con Preview De Archivo Pdf
calcena:

Para crear un visualizar de los pdf, te puede valer el codigo fuente de mi programa TurboPdf

https://jsbsan.blogspot.com/2014/04...o-el-mismo.html

Saludos

Julio

Objetivo: Re: [Solucionado] FileChooser Con Preview De Archivo Pdf
Buenas a todos, finalmente he solventando el desarrollo con los siguientes componentes:


2 componentes FileView con Filter para formato pdf. (Source -> Destination)
el Source es una carpeta estática para dejar los documentos pdf escaneados que se quieren traspasar al expediente, que como bien ha dicho gambafeliz se crea el directorio con el ID del usuario.
Mediante un botón lo traspaso y finalmente con la ayuda de jsban voy a implementar la última parte del proyecto que será realizar un previsualizador al hacer un click en el archivo de Destination.

Muchas gracias a todos por la ayuda.

Perfil MP  

Página 1 de 1


  
No puede crear mensajes
No puede responder temas
No puede editar sus mensajes
No puede borrar sus mensajes
No puede votar en encuestas
No puede adjuntar archivos
Puede descargar archivos
No puede publicar eventos en el calendario

   

Está utilizando la versión (Lo-Fi). Para ver la versión completa del foro, haga clic aquí.

Powered by Icy Phoenix based on phpBB
Design by DiDiDaDo

Página generada en:: 0.1329s (PHP: -37% SQL: 137%)
Consultas SQL: 29 - Debug off - GZIP Activado